A few weeks ago on December 20th 2015, I stayed at a cozy loft in a Swiss chalet/ farm in the middle of Wisconsin for 2 days of plain air painting. My first painting was painted on a cold misty day of a silo and barn right down the road from where I was staying at the Airbnb.
On my 2nd day, painted this landscape on the airbnb where I was staying. A 16″x20″ oil pastel painting of the farmscape country side. Below are 2 videos of my painting sessions in the bitter cold.
On December 27th, I returned for 2 days to paint the same barn but from a different view. A 16″x16″ oil pastel painting. Below are 2 videos of my painting sessions in the bitter cold.
